Description[?]:
Formed in January 3798 to restore stability to the anarchic political system in Beiteynu. The United Beiteynu Party aims to be a centrist nationalist party, strongly committed to internationalism, capitalism and a strong military to provide security for Beiteynu. As well as being economically liberal the party aims to be socially liberal, although has a socially conservative wing. The UBP aims to be a mass party and encourages support and candidates from all ethnic and religious backgrounds, although its leadership is largely Yeudish in religion. The Party supports a secularist religious policy, whilst recognising the primacy and importance of the Yeudish faith. As such the UBP also aims to protect Hosian and Ahmadi religious minorities.
